vrgolang

admin 2026-01-05 23:38:59 编程 来源:ZONE.CI 全球网 0 阅读模式

VR技术的崛起对Golang开发者的挑战

虚拟现实(Virtual Reality,简称VR)作为一种引人入胜的科技体验,已经在各个领域如游戏、医疗和教育等得到广泛应用。如今,越来越多的公司和企业开始使用Golang这门编程语言来开发VR应用程序。然而,作为一名专业的Golang开发者,在面对VR技术的崛起时,也面临着一些挑战。

挑战一:性能优化与并发处理

在开发VR应用程序时,性能是一个至关重要的因素。由于VR应用需要实时渲染大量的图像和视频内容,对硬件的要求极高,同时还需要确保流畅的用户体验。因此,作为Golang开发者,我们需要深入了解Golang语言的特性和性能调优,以便充分发挥它在并发处理方面的优势。

挑战二:与硬件接口的交互

VR应用程序通常需要与多种硬件设备进行交互,如头戴显示器、控制器和传感器等。这就要求Golang开发者具备与硬件接口进行通信的能力。幸运的是,Golang提供了丰富的标准库和第三方库,支持各种外设的连接和数据传输。我们可以利用这些库来简化与硬件设备的交互过程,提高开发效率。

挑战三:UI设计与用户体验

VR应用程序的用户界面(UI)设计与传统的平面应用程序有很大的区别。在VR环境中,用户可以通过头部追踪和手部控制来与应用进行交互,因此,我们需要为VR应用程序设计出适合VR设备的自然而直观的UI。作为Golang开发者,我们需要学习和理解VR技术的用户体验原则,并灵活运用Golang的语法和库来实现符合用户期望的UI设计。

面对VR技术的崛起,作为专业的Golang开发者,我们需要不断学习和研究新的技术和工具,以满足市场对VR应用程序的需求。同时也要加强与其他领域的交流与合作,共同推动VR技术的发展和应用。

vrgolang 编程

vrgolang

VR技术的崛起对Golang开发者的挑战 虚拟现实(Virtual Reality,简称VR)作为一种引人入胜的科技体验,已经在各个领域如游戏、医疗和教育等得到
golang循环引用如何处理 编程

golang循环引用如何处理

Golang循环引用是一个常见的问题,并且在编程中会引起一系列的麻烦。在这篇文章中,我将向您介绍如何处理Golang循环引用的问题。循环引用是指两个或更多个包相
golang任务调度开源 编程

golang任务调度开源

任务调度是现代软件开发中一个非常重要的部分,它可以帮助我们实现定时任务的自动触发和执行。在Golang中,我们有许多优秀的开源库可供选择,其中一些是专门为任务调
golang异常重启 编程

golang异常重启

golang异常重启 在golang开发中,程序的异常情况处理是非常重要的。异常可能会导致程序崩溃或出现不可预料的错误,为了保证系统的稳定性和可靠性,我们需要有
评论:0   参与:  0